The Ricotta pancakes are delicious and way more filling than they look. The omelette and crispy potatoes were also a great choice. The restaurant is spacious and beautiful and the service is great
The crudo bar is a highlight, but the rest is less consistent. Gnocchi is another standout. Maybe better seafood entree options would bring it to 5 stars. The art deco bar is delightful.
